Ground Floor -
Communal Entrance Hall - Secure glazed doors with intercom system open into the well presented, carpeted, communal entrance hall. Lift and stair access to upper floors and basement parking.
First Floor -
Private Entrance Hall - The entrance porch has carpeted flooring, downlighting and a most useful recessed cupboard with tall, sliding mirrored doors and shelving.
Hall - This most welcoming, spacious hall has a newly fitted carpet, radiator, coving and a useful storage cupboard with shelving and electricity. Doors lead into the principal rooms.
Kitchen - 3.20 x 2.50 (10'5" x 8'2") - Well presented with a range of pale wood effect cabinetry with complementary worksurfaces and neutral tiled splashbacks. Appliances include electric oven, four ring gas hob with extractor over, undercounter fridge, washing machine and tumble dryer. A stainless steel sink and drainer with chrome mixer tap sits beneath a double glazed window, allowing ample natural light, and enjoying a delightful view. Tile effect, vinyl flooring, downlighting, radiator.
Lounge / Dining Area - 6.93 x 3.71 (22'8" x 12'2") - Double doors from the hall open into a beautiful, light and airy lounge with three double glazed windows affording a fabulous view onto the Grove and the bandstand. Newly carpeted flooring, coving, two radiators. A coal effect, electric fire with marble hearth and timber surround creates a lovely focal feature to this room. There is ample space for comfortable furniture and a dining table.
Bedroom One - 3.61 x 2.62 (11'10" x 8'7") - A lovely double bedroom with newly carpeted flooring, double glazed window and radiator. A range of high quality, pale wood effect fitted furniture including two wardrobes and drawers. Door into:
En Suite Bathroom - With low level W.C., pedestal handbasin with chrome taps and panel bath with central, chrome mixer tap. Neutral wall tiling, vinyl flooring, white, ladder style, heated towel rail. Double glazed window, downlighting.
Bedroom Two - 3.20 x 2.62 (10'5" x 8'7") - A very well presented second bedroom with carpeted flooring, double glazed window and radiator. Also fitted with high quality, pale wood effect floor to ceiling wardrobes, bedside drawers and cupboard.
Bathroom - A well presented, three-piece bathroom with low-level W.C., pedestal hand basin with chrome taps and wall mirror over and panel bath with central, chrome mixer tap, thermostatic shower and folding glazed screen. Attractive, neutral wall tiling, vinyl flooring, white, ladder style, heated towel rail. Extractor, downlighting.
Outside -
Allocated Covered Parking - The apartment benefits from an allocated parking space in the covered garaging under the Spa. Electric garage door operated with a fob with both stair and lift access from the ground floor. The owner also benefits from residents' permit parking and a visitor permit on the nearby roads. Two useful storage cupboards at back of the garage.
Notes - We are advised by our vendors that the property is leasehold with the remainder of a 999 year lease, the length remaining to be confirmed.
The monthly service charge is £229.39 to include buildings insurance, window cleaning and external maintenance of the building.
The annual ground rent is to be confirmed.
No pets allowed.
Utilities And Services - The property benefits from mains gas, electricity and drainage.
